Miscellanea & Curiosities
1884-02
Metal shot, from a Fenian bomb used in an attempt to blow up Paddington Station on 26th February 1884. The shot was embedded in dynamite, hidden in a valise and left in a cloakroom. The bomb was defused without exploding.
